Q1. What are the benefits of using long-handled utensils?
A1. Long-handled utensils can be used to prepare food in deep pots or pans and to reach the bottom of a large container without burning oneself. Moreover, they are an excellent choice for people with limited dexterity or arthritis as they are easy to grip and maneuver.
Q2. Can disposable utensils be reused?
A2. Plastic utensils are generally not meant to be reused. While they can be washed and reused a few times, doing so may compromise their structural integrity and safety. On the other hand, metal utensils can be reused multiple times and are more environmentally friendly.
Q3. Why are plastic utensils used in hospitals?
A3. Disposable plastic utensils are used in hospitals to ensure cleanliness and prevent cross-contamination between patients. Using disposables makes it easier for the hospital staff to maintain hygiene standards and reduce the risk of infections.
Q4. What is the difference between flatware and dinnerware?
A4. Flatware refers to utensils used for eating, such as knives, forks, and spoons, while dinnerware refers to dishes and plates used to serve food. Both are essential components of a tabletop but serve different purposes.
Q5. Can plastic utensils be used in microwaves?
A5. Whether plastic utensils can be used in microwaves depends on the type of plastic they are made from. Microwave-safe plastics can withstand heat without melting or warping, while others may not be suitable. To be on the safe side, it is always advisable to check the manufacturer's guidelines before using any plasticware in the microwave.
